Heterogeneous response of endothelial cells to insulin-like growth factor 1 treatment is explained by spatially clustered sub-populations

A common strategy to measure the efficacy of drug treatment is the in vitro comparison of ensemble readouts with and without treatment, such as proliferation and cell death.
